Cauzin Softstrip was the first commercial 2D barcode format. Introduced in 1985, [1] it could store up to 1000 bytes per square inch, which was 20 to 100 times more than the bar codes of the day. The company was founded in 1960 by Jheri Redding and Paula Kent, thus the name, "Red-ken."Redken pioneered the "Scientific Approach to Beauty," and revolutionized the professional salon business by introducing the concept of protein reconditioning and developing new protein based products, which they patented.

An ITF-14 bar code. The thick rectangular border is the Bearer Bar. ITF is often used for marking product ID numbers or other codes, of various lengths, on item cartons and multi-unit cases. Telepen is a name of the barcode symbology designed to encode all 128 ASCII characters without using shift characters for code switching, and only using two different widths for both bars and spaces. [1] (Unlike Code 128, which uses shifts and four different element widths [2]).
